Top Televisa competitors

Televisa competitors include TV Azteca, Netflix, Warner Bros Discovery, Disney+ and Paramount.

12 Alternatives

TV Azteca

Broadcasting and Content ProductionMid Market

TV Azteca competes with Televisa in the Mexican free-to-air television market. While Televisa maintains a larger global footprint and diverse digital streaming assets, TV Azteca focuses on high-impact reality programming and news. Buyers often choose TV Azteca for its aggressive, localized advertising reach and distinct audience engagement strategies compared to Televisa.

Netflix

Global Streaming PlatformEnterprise

Netflix competes with Televisa in the premium content streaming space. Unlike Televisa’s traditional linear broadcasting model, Netflix offers an on-demand, subscription-based library. Users switch to Netflix for its superior recommendation algorithms and massive investment in original international productions, which challenges Televisa’s dominance in Spanish-language content distribution and viewer retention.

Warner Bros Discovery

Global Media and EntertainmentEnterprise

Warner Bros. Discovery competes with Televisa in content licensing and global distribution. While Televisa dominates the Hispanic market, Warner Bros. Discovery offers a broader portfolio of global franchises and cable networks. Buyers prefer Warner Bros. Discovery for its massive intellectual property library and enterprise-scale production capabilities that exceed Televisa’s regional focus.

Disney+

Direct-to-Consumer StreamingSMB

Disney+ competes with Televisa in the digital entertainment sector. While Televisa leverages its legacy broadcast library, Disney+ provides a curated, family-oriented streaming experience. The primary differentiator is Disney’s deep integration of iconic global brands, which attracts viewers seeking premium, high-budget content that contrasts with Televisa’s traditional telenovela-heavy programming model.

Paramount

Media and Entertainment ConglomerateEnterprise

Paramount Global competes with Televisa in both linear television and digital streaming. Unlike Televisa’s focus on the Spanish-speaking market, Paramount operates a diverse array of global networks and the Paramount+ platform. Buyers choose Paramount for its extensive international reach and multi-platform content delivery that offers broader demographic targeting than Televisa.

HEICO is a leading manufacturer of FAA-approved aircraft replacement parts, known as Parts Manufacturer Approval (PMA) components, and specialized electronic equipment for the aerospace and defense industries. As a critical player in the aviation aftermarket, HEICO helps airlines and MRO providers reduce maintenance costs without compromising safety.
